Description
n-(4-Methoxyphenyl)-N'-1,2,3-Thiadiazol-5-Yl-Urea is a specialized organic compound belonging to the urea-thiadiazole chemical class, serving as a high-value synthetic intermediate. Its molecular architecture makes it a critical precursor for the development of novel active ingredients in the agrochemical and pharmaceutical sectors. This compound is primarily sought by research institutions and industrial manufacturers engaged in the synthesis of crop protection agents and bioactive molecules.
Application
- Agrochemical Intermediate: A key building block for the research and synthesis of novel herbicides, fungicides, and plant growth regulators targeting specific biochemical pathways.
- Pharmaceutical Research: Utilized as a core scaffold in medicinal chemistry for developing potential therapeutic agents, leveraging the bioactivity of the thiadiazole and urea moieties.
- Chemical Synthesis: Serves as a versatile precursor for further functionalization, enabling the creation of libraries of compounds for high-throughput screening in drug discovery.
- Biochemical Studies: Used in academic and industrial research to study enzyme inhibition and receptor-ligand interactions due to its specific hydrogen-bonding capabilities.
Basic Information
| Product Name | n-(4-Methoxyphenyl)-N'-1,2,3-Thiadiazol-5-Yl-Urea |
| CAS No. | 135962-68-4 |
| Molecular Formula | C10H10N4O2S |
| Molecular Weight | 250.28 g/mol |
| Synonyms | 1-(4-Methoxyphenyl)-3-(1,2,3-thiadiazol-5-yl)urea; N-(4-Methoxyphenyl)-N'-(1,2,3-thiadiazol-5-yl)urea; Urea, N-(4-methoxyphenyl)-N'-(1,2,3-thiadiazol-5-yl)-; 5-[[(4-Methoxyphenyl)amino]carbonyl]amino]-1,2,3-thiadiazole; Thidiazuron derivative; TDZ-Urea analog |

Storage
Preserve in a tightly closed container, protected from light. Store in a cool, dry, and well-ventilated area at a controlled room temperature (15-25°C). Keep away from strong oxidizing agents and incompatible materials.
